# Flaglight Rollouts — Approvals

Quick version for on-call: any rollout touching more than 5% of traffic needs an approval in Flaglight before the ramp continues. Kill switches don't need approval — just flip them and note it in the incident channel. Scheduled ramps pause automatically if error budget burns hot. If you're stuck at 2 a.m. with a pending approval, there's one person authorized to override, and that's the approver below.

account owner for tagep-bafof: Norael Gilax Juleth

Step 6: Drain the Proctorline exam queue before cutover. Pause intake, wait for in-flight proctoring sessions to flush, confirm queue depth is zero in the Lanternview dashboard. Then push the new consumer build to the standby pool. The push must be signed; verify against the key below.

deploy key for tawef-fahaf: bky13_g3HEideuTscRu

- [ ] Book a wellness room slot before your first client session at Harwick Point. Visiting contractors must reserve through the Tillbrook Facilities kiosk in the atrium, selecting the contractor tab and confirming your escort's name. Rooms on level two are contractor-accessible; level four is staff only. Once your booking is confirmed, use the code below at the wellness wing door.

door code, tawef-bahof: bdg-LMFWZ-8

## Changelog — LexHarvest 4.2 (extraction defaults)

For support: the translation-string extraction script now defaults to scanning template files as well as source, so customers may see larger string catalogs after upgrading. Plural-form detection is on by default; previously opt-in. The ignore-list syntax changed from glob to regex — old ignore files are auto-migrated with a warning. Untranslated-string reports now email weekly instead of daily. If a customer asks why output changed, compare against the new defaults shown here.

deployment values, tawif-kageg:
zorael:
  log_level: debug
  metrics_host: metrics.zorael.qorvelsys.internal
  pin: 3988
  pool_size: 32